Abstract:
Open Science ensures the transparency and reproducibility of research. It also maximises the visibility of results.
With the need to monitor hostile areas of the planet, to better understand the Earth system and its climate, marine robotics is now on the rise. Therefore, it is timely to introduce FAIR data policies and open data principles in marine robotics. For this purpose, it is appropriate to harvest the established oceanographic approach for multi platform data and to develop a coherent data infrastructure also for marine robotics. This work motivates the need for standard data curation as an enabler for open data. It also illustrates the workflow that needs to be undertaken to produce a combined FAIR dataset during a field campaign employing a novel robotic platform.
